Regulations and Limitations

In the country, the minimum age for vaping is 18 years of age, as mandated by the country's legislation. This implies that people below the age of eighteen are not allowed from buying or using e-cigarettes in Cyprus. The authorities has also enforced limitations on the promotion and sponsorship of e-cigarettes to young people.

  • The sale of vaping products to minors is strictly forbidden in Cyprus.
  • Retailers are required to check the age of buyers before offering vaping products.
  • Vaping is not allowed in public spaces, such as restaurants, bars, and shopping centers.
